Teach Them Young: Hydroponic Projects For Kids

We may earn a commission for purchases made using our links.  Please see our disclosure for more details.

Children hear plenty of facts about plants, food, water, and the environment. Hydroponics lets them see those ideas unfold in front of them. The best hydroponic projects for kids are simple enough to keep the focus on discovery. A child can watch roots develop, measure growth, compare light conditions, and eventually taste something they helped produce. You do not need a greenhouse or an expensive growing tower, either. A jar, leafy-green seeds, water, and a few basic supplies can start a worthwhile experiment. Hydroponics also creates natural opportunities to discuss biology, chemistry, sustainability, and healthy eating. Better still, the project changes daily, giving children a reason to return and observe.

Why Hydroponics Is a Valuable Learning Tool

Hydroponics means growing plants without soil. Instead, roots receive water, oxygen, and dissolved mineral nutrients directly.

That simple definition leads to many questions. Why do roots need oxygen? Where do plants get their food? Does a plant grow faster under brighter light? Children can investigate these questions rather than simply memorizing answers.

Research supports this hands-on approach. A study involving fourth- and fifth-grade students found that a project combining hydroponics and design improved environmental knowledge while encouraging collaboration, creativity, communication, and critical thinking.

Another school-based study involving 553 adolescents associated hydroponic planting activities with improved green-space engagement and some healthier dietary behaviors. The researchers described the program as feasible while noting that more controlled research remains necessary.

Start With Safety and Adult Supervision

Hydroponics can be child-friendly, but an adult should manage several parts of the setup.

Keep concentrated nutrients and pH-adjusting chemicals out of children’s reach. An adult should measure and mix them according to the manufacturer’s directions. Children can pour prepared solution into the reservoir, but they should not handle concentrates.

Adults should also cut containers, drill holes, install electrical equipment, and manage cords. Use only indoor-rated pumps and lights, keep plugs away from water, and connect equipment with dry hands.

Clean your hands thoroughly after touching plants or hydroponic solution. Before eating a harvest, rinse it thoroughly. Never use a jar or container that previously held chemicals.

What You Need for a Beginner Project

Most small projects require only a few supplies:

  • Lettuce, basil, bok choy, or radish seeds
  • Seed-starting plugs, sponges, or coco coir
  • Net cups or another plant support
  • An opaque or covered container
  • Hydroponic nutrients suitable for edible plants
  • Clean water
  • A sunny window or grow light
  • Labels, a ruler, and a notebook

Lettuce and basil work especially well because they sprout fairly quickly and show visible changes. For more crop suggestions, our guide to growing hydroponic herbs at home explains which herbs suit small indoor systems.

Project 1: Sprout Seeds in a Clear Cup

This starter activity suits younger children because results appear quickly.

Place a seed-starting sponge or a small amount of coco coir in a clear cup. Add seeds and enough water to keep the material damp without submerging it. Set the cup near bright light and check it each day.

Encourage your child to sketch their daily observations. Once roots reach the side of the cup, discuss how roots and shoots grow in different directions.

Use plain water during germination unless the seed or nutrient instructions say otherwise. Young seedlings contain stored energy and usually do not need a full-strength nutrient solution immediately.

Project 2: Build a Simple Kratky Jar

The Kratky method makes an excellent first hydroponic system because it needs no pump or moving parts.

An adult should cut or prepare an opening in an opaque container lid. Place a seedling in a net cup, fill the container with diluted nutrient solution, and position the cup so the bottom of the growing medium barely touches the solution.

As the plant drinks, the level drops and creates an air space for the developing roots. Do not keep refilling the jar to the top, since the upper roots need oxygen.

Children can mark the water level, measure the leaves, and record changes twice a week. Our beginner’s guide to the Kratky method offers a closer look at how this passive system works.

Project 3: Compare Light and Darkness

This controlled experiment helps children understand why plants need light.

Prepare two identical seedlings in matching containers. Put one under a grow light or beside a bright window. Place the other in a dim location for a limited period. Keep the water, nutrients, container size, and plant variety the same.

Invite your child to guess the outcome before starting the experiment. Measure height, leaf number, color, and general strength for several days.

The low-light plant may become pale and stretched as it searches for light. Return it to suitable lighting after the comparison rather than letting it deteriorate. Explain that a fair test changes one condition while keeping the others consistent.

Project 4: Test How Roots Use Water

Set up two similar Kratky jars, but grow a plant in only one. Mark both starting water levels.

Cover the unused jar just as carefully as the planted jar. This reduces evaporation and makes the comparison more meaningful. After several days, measure how much water remains.

The planted jar should generally lose more water because the plant absorbs water and releases some of it through its leaves. Weather, plant size, container coverage, and temperature can affect the result, so encourage children to consider those variables.

This project introduces transpiration without requiring complicated equipment.

Project 5: Create a Countertop Salad Garden

Older children may enjoy managing a small garden rather than conducting a short experiment.

Choose a countertop hydroponic system or several passive jars. Grow compact lettuce, basil, chives, or bok choy. Give each child responsibility for checking a specific task, such as water level, lighting, leaf health, or plant height.

Make the harvest part of the lesson. Children can wash the leaves, prepare a simple salad, or add basil to a family meal. Connecting care with food gives the project a satisfying purpose.

Turn Plant Care Into a Science Journal

A notebook transforms routine maintenance into useful data collection.

Ask children to record:

  • Germination date
  • Plant height
  • Number of leaves
  • Root length or appearance
  • Water level
  • Hours of light
  • Questions and predictions

Younger children can use drawings, stickers, or photographs. Older students can create line graphs and calculate average weekly growth.

Avoid correcting every unexpected prediction. A failed guess still teaches children how evidence changes an explanation. That process lies at the heart of scientific thinking.

Common Problems Children Can Investigate

Algae often appears when light reaches nutrient water. Cover clear reservoirs with dark paper or foil while leaving the plant exposed.

Drooping leaves may indicate heat, low water, damaged roots, or incorrect nutrient strength. Check one possible cause at a time instead of changing everything together.

Brown or unpleasant-smelling roots can suggest poor oxygen levels or unhealthy water. Replace the solution, clean the reservoir, and review the setup. Active deep-water systems also require dependable aeration, as explained in this deep water culture guide.

Seeds may also fail to sprout. That does not make the project worthless. Compare moisture, seed age, temperature, and planting depth, then try again.

FAQs

What age can children start learning hydroponics?

Children around four or five can help germinate seeds and observe roots. School-age children can maintain simple jars, while older students can measure pH, compare treatments, and analyze growth data under supervision.

What is the easiest hydroponic project for kids?

A clear-cup germination activity is the easiest hydroponic projects for kids. For growing a plant to harvest, a Kratky jar offers a simple, pump-free option.

Which plants grow best in children’s projects?

Leaf lettuce, basil, bok choy, and chives are dependable choices. Avoid large fruiting crops at first because they require more light, space, nutrients, and support.

Can children handle hydroponic nutrients?

Children can help add a prepared solution, but an adult should handle concentrated nutrients and pH chemicals. Follow the label exactly and store every product securely.

Do beginner hydroponic projects for kids require a grow light?

Not always. A bright window may support seedlings and small herbs, although results vary with season and location. A timed LED grow light provides more consistent conditions for experiments and year-round growing.
